A high-pitched noise coming from your toilet is often caused by a faulty fill valve or ballcock. This can happen due to mineral deposits or wear and tear. To fix it, you can try adjusting the water level in the tank or replacing the fill valve. If the issue persists, it's best to consult a plumber for further assistance.

What should I do if my toilet is making a loud gurgling noise?

If your toilet is making a loud gurgling noise, it could be a sign of a clog or a ventilation issue. You should try plunging the toilet to see if that resolves the problem. If the gurgling continues, it's best to contact a plumber to inspect and fix the issue.

Why is my toilet making a foghorn noise after flushing?

The foghorn noise after flushing your toilet is likely due to a problem with the fill valve or the flapper. This can cause vibrations in the water pipes, creating the noise. It is recommended to check and possibly replace these parts to fix the issue.
